US lawmakers introduce bill to make Diwali a federal holiday | Watch
Published on Nov 05, 2021 04:41 pm IST
- The United States of America plans to make Diwali a nationally recognised federal holiday. Three Democratic lawmakers announced introducing a bill in the US Congress on Wednesday. The lawmakers include Carolyn B Maloney, Raja Krishnamoorthi & Gregory Meeks. Once approved, the holiday would be observed in federal institutions & will be called Deepavali Day Act. On Thursday, U.S. President Joe Biden took to Twitter & wished everyone on Diwali. Vice-President Kamala Harris shared a video message & greeted people on the occasion. This was Biden & Kamala's first Diwali as the president & vice-president of the United States. Indian Americans are the second-largest immigrant group in the United States of America. They constitute a population of about 4 million - 1.2% of the American population.
